Output 8e642572657a2af27c3402bc97b689fa6d39a184e1536e7e87b282582340e051:20

value
209357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3310b72537ba3af2f50d6586842ad1a80e095214 OP_EQUAL
address
36M2QjYL1gHYkB72GckYu3dcHM4D5wFLs2
transaction
8e642572657a2af27c3402bc97b689fa6d39a184e1536e7e87b282582340e051
spent
true